Before any plugin-facing capability ships in the Kestrel SDK, it must reach verified parity with the Marlin SDK, our reference implementation. Parity means identical method signatures, equivalent error taxonomies, and matching retry semantics — documented in the parity matrix on this wiki. Plugin authors should not target a capability until both SDKs show a green parity status, as behavior may change before sign-off. Final parity approval for each release cycle rests with the engineer whose name appears below.

named custodian: Druion Kelix Brivan

# Client setup for the Lattimer timetable solver.
# The solver service resolves room and teacher conflicts
# and returns a ranked schedule for each term.
# Release builds must target the production scheduling
# endpoint, not the sandbox. Timeouts are set to 30s
# because large schools can take a while.
# Authenticate with the internal solver key below:

API key for bageg-kajef: vxb2-ss

## Build Provenance — Sproutly Scheduler

All Sproutly watering-scheduler builds now run through the Fernline pipeline. No local artifacts accepted. Each release embeds the commit hash, builder node, and dependency lockfile digest. Verification runs at deploy via the Mossgate check; failures block rollout, no exceptions. Quarterly audits by the Thistlebrook platform team confirm chain integrity. If you sideload a build, it will be rejected and flagged. Questions go to the sync agenda. The canonical token for this week's build follows.

trace token, bagag-kawep: htk6_d2d45a

Quick facts: it ingests sensor packets from tractors and irrigation rigs, batches them, and forwards to the analytics pipeline. Most pages are ingest lag. Fix: restart the decoder pods, confirm backlog drains within 10 minutes. If packets are malformed, quarantine the source device ID and notify the firmware pod — do not drop the queue. Never restart the broker during harvest-season peak hours without approval. Full procedures, escalation order, and dashboards are on the internal page.

operations page: https://jira.tolvaqlabs.internal/display/projects/pages/18318cfc